module simple_uart_tx
|
|
#(parameter DEPTH=0)
|
|
(input clk, input rst,
|
|
input [7:0] fifo_in, input fifo_write, output [7:0] fifo_level, output fifo_full,
|
|
input [15:0] clkdiv, output baudclk, output reg tx);
|
|
|
|
reg [15:0] baud_ctr;
|
|
reg [3:0] bit_ctr;
|
|
|
|
wire read, empty;
|
|
wire [7:0] char_to_send;
|
|
|
|
medfifo #(.WIDTH(8),.DEPTH(DEPTH)) fifo
|
|
(.clk(clk),.rst(rst),
|
|
.datain(fifo_in),.write(fifo_write),.full(fifo_full),
|
|
.dataout(char_to_send),.read(read),.empty(empty),
|
|
.clear(0),.space(fifo_level),.occupied() );
|
|
|
|
always @(posedge clk)
|
|
if(rst)
|
|
baud_ctr <= 0;
|
|
else if (baud_ctr >= clkdiv)
|
|
baud_ctr <= 0;
|
|
else
|
|
baud_ctr <= baud_ctr + 1;
|
|
|
|
always @(posedge clk)
|
|
if(rst)
|
|
bit_ctr <= 0;
|
|
else if(baud_ctr == clkdiv)
|
|
if(bit_ctr == 9)
|
|
bit_ctr <= 0;
|
|
else if(bit_ctr != 0)
|
|
bit_ctr <= bit_ctr + 1;
|
|
else if(~empty)
|
|
bit_ctr <= 1;
|
|
|
|
always @(posedge clk)
|
|
if(rst)
|
|
tx <= 1;
|
|
else
|
|
case(bit_ctr)
|
|
0 : tx <= 1;
|
|
1 : tx <= 0;
|
|
2 : tx <= char_to_send[0];
|
|
3 : tx <= char_to_send[1];
|
|
4 : tx <= char_to_send[2];
|
|
5 : tx <= char_to_send[3];
|
|
6 : tx <= char_to_send[4];
|
|
7 : tx <= char_to_send[5];
|
|
8 : tx <= char_to_send[6];
|
|
9 : tx <= char_to_send[7];
|
|
default : tx <= 1;
|
|
endcase // case(bit_ctr)
|
|
|
|
assign read = (bit_ctr == 9) && (baud_ctr == clkdiv);
|
|
assign baudclk = (baud_ctr == 1); // Only for debug purposes
|
|
|
|
endmodule // simple_uart_tx
